Get in Touch** The GMC repair market in Garden City, Kansas, is heavily influenced by the region's agricultural and industrial economy. This creates a high demand for competent diesel (Duramax) and heavy-duty truck specialists. The market is moderately competitive, not saturated with a large number of dealers, but dominated by a few highly reputable, long-standing independent shops that have earned community trust. **Average Quality:** The quality of service for complex GMC systems is bifurcated. General maintenance is widely available, but expertise in Duramax, Allison transmissions, and advanced electronics is concentrated in the top 2-3 shops, which operate at a very high technical level. **Competition Level:** Moderate. The key competitors are the independent specialists (like Conroy Automotive) who compete on deep technical knowledge. The nearest GMC dealerships are in larger cities like Dodge City or Liberal, making local independents the most convenient and often most cost-effective option for serious repairs.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is competitive for the region but reflects the specialized nature of the work. Diesel and transmission service commands a premium. Expect labor rates in the **$110-$140/hour** range for these specialists, which is reasonable given the expertise required and is often lower than dealership rates when factoring in travel.

Given the rural and agricultural surroundings, GMC trucks and SUVs in Garden City often need suspension and steering component repairs from rough farm roads, along with increased air filter and cabin filter changes due to dust. The high summer heat can also stress cooling systems and batteries.
Look for shops with ASE-certified technicians, especially those with specific GMC or GM training. Check for online reviews from local customers and ask if they use genuine GM parts or high-quality alternatives, which is crucial for proper repair.
Seek immediate service for warning lights (like check engine or coolant), unusual noises from brakes or suspension, or overheating. Before trips to Dodge City or Wichita, have tires, brakes, and fluids checked to prevent breakdowns in remote areas.
GMC repairs, especially for trucks and SUVs, can be moderately priced; parts are widely available but labor costs depend on the shop. For major repairs, compare quotes between local independent specialists and the dealership for the best value.
The dusty prairie environment necessitates more frequent air and cabin filter changes. Also, the extreme temperature swings between summer and winter mean you should vigilantly monitor your battery, coolant strength, and tire pressure seasonally.
